Lesson
Plan 1: Writing Good Questions
In this lesson plan, we provide suggestions on how to teach students about
factual, evaluative and interpretive questions. Students can determine
the potential benefits and drawbacks of each type of question and make
a "Tips for Writing Good Questions" list that they can follow
during videoconferences.

Lesson
Plan 3: Videoconference Basics
This lesson covers basic information about videoconferencing, correct
videoconferencing etiquette and equipment techniques. If the equipment
is available, students may have the opportunity to practice using the
cameras and microphones to prepare for a videoconference.
